When looking for a bunk bed, it's vital to comprehend the various types available. Here is a breakdown of the most popular designs:
1. Requirement Bunk Beds
Basic bunk beds consist of two beds stacked on top of each other. They are typically basic in style and incredibly practical.
2. Loft Beds
Loft beds raise the sleeping area while leaving the space underneath open for other uses, like a desk or play area. This choice is outstanding for studios or children's rooms.
3. L-Shaped Bunk Beds
L-shaped bunk beds feature two beds arranged perpendicularly to each other. This design can typically include additional features such as built-in racks or a staircase.
4. Twin-over-Full Bunk Beds
This design consists of a twin bed on the leading and a fuller-sized bed on the bottom, interesting both children and teenagers.
5. Bunk Beds with Trundle
These sale bunk Beds beds come with an extra bed that can be taken out from beneath the bottom bunk, best for pajama parties.
6. Customized Bunk Beds
Many manufacturers use custom styles to fit unique dimensions or styles, making them best for particular room designs.
Considerations When Purchasing a Bunk Bed
While bunk beds use numerous benefits, numerous aspects ought to be examined before purchasing. Here are some crucial considerations:
Safety Standards: Ensure the bunk bed fulfills safety standards set by regulatory bodies, including guardrails and tough building and construction.Material Quality: Choose materials that are long lasting and safe, such as strong wood or premium metal.Room Size and Dimensions: Measure the room and think about ceiling height to guarantee the bunk bed fits conveniently.Weight Capacity: Check the weight limit for the beds to avoid structural concerns later on.Design and Aesthetics: Consider the space's decor and select a bunk bed that complements existing furnishings.Reduce of Access: Children should be able to climb up securely to the leading bunk. Try to find beds with sturdy ladders or stairs.Sales Opportunities

Bunk beds can be safe for children if they meet safety standards and include features like guardrails. It's crucial to supervise kids on the top bunk.
Q2: How can I take full advantage of storage with a bunk bed?
Consider bunk beds with integrated drawers or storage shelves below the bottom bed, or utilize the space beneath the bed for bins or boxes.
Q3: What is the maximum acceptable weight for bunk beds?
The majority of twin bunk beds can accommodate around 200-250 pounds per bed. Constantly contact the manufacturer for specific weight limitations.
Q4: Can I separate a bunk bed into 2 single beds?
Many bunk beds are designed to be transformed into two separate beds, but it's vital to verify this choice with the producer.
